What Affects Residential & Commercial Roofing Costs in Easton?
Understanding pricing factors helps you budget accurately and avoid surprises
labor costs
In Rusk County and Easton, labor rates for roofers stay competitive thanks to a solid local workforce, but experienced crews charge more during busy times. Proximity to Longview brings some big-city talent without the premium pricing. Skilled installers ensure quality, which pays off long-term.
market dynamics
Demand surges after hail storms or high winds – common in East Texas – booking up crews and nudging prices higher. Steady residential growth and small commercial needs keep baseline rates steady otherwise.
seasonal trends
Spring storm season spikes activity and costs; summer heat slows jobs but adds safety expenses. Winter offers quieter times for non-emergency work, potentially lowering bids.
🧱 Key Pricing Components
- ✓ - Roof size and pitch: Larger areas or steep slopes mean more labor hours and safety gear.
- ✓ - Material type: Standard asphalt shingles are budget-friendly; premium metal, tile, or TPO for flats cost more upfront but last longer.
- ✓ - Tear-off and disposal: Removing 1-2 layers of old roofing adds significant labor; decks might need repairs too.
- ✓ - Add-ons like flashing, vents, or gutters: These protect edges and improve performance.
- ✓ - Site access and permits: Tough access or county requirements bump up the total.

How to Save Money on Residential & Commercial Roofing
Smart strategies to get quality service without overpaying
Tip
- Request at least 3 detailed, written quotes from licensed Rusk County roofers.
Tip
- Insist on an itemized breakdown: labor, materials, extras – no lumpsum surprises.
Tip
- Compare similar scopes: Same materials and tear-off levels for fair apples-to-apples.
Tip
- Verify insurance, licenses, and references; ask to see recent Easton jobs.
Tip

Pricing Red Flags
Warning Sign
- Unbelievably low quotes: Likely cutting corners on materials or labor quality.
Warning Sign
- No written estimate or contract – verbal deals spell trouble.
Warning Sign
- Pressure tactics: 'Act now before prices rise!' – real pros give time to decide.
Warning Sign
- Large upfront payments beyond a small deposit; phased billing is standard.
Warning Sign
- Unlicensed crews or no proof of insurance – liability nightmare.

💬 How do residential and commercial roofing costs compare?
Residential focuses on slope and shingles, typically lower per square than commercial flat roofs or membranes.
Scale matters – bigger commercial = higher totals, but pros bid per job scope.

💬 What warranties should I expect on a new roof?
Material warranties range 15-50+ years by type; labor typically 5-10 years from quality installers.
Get everything in writing, and maintain to preserve coverage.
